当前位置: 首页 > news >正文

电子商务网站建设实训心得优就业seo怎么样

电子商务网站建设实训心得,优就业seo怎么样,网站设计网,推广普通话奋进新征程宣传标语数据结构与算法(三)软件设计(十九)https://blog.csdn.net/ke1ying/article/details/129252205 排序 分为 稳定排序 和 不稳定排序 内排序 和 外排序 内排序指在内存里,外排序指在外部存储空间排序 1、排序的方法分类。 插入排序&#xff…

数据结构与算法(三)软件设计(十九)icon-default.png?t=N176https://blog.csdn.net/ke1ying/article/details/129252205

  • 排序

分为 稳定排序 和 不稳定排序

内排序 和 外排序

内排序指在内存里,外排序指在外部存储空间排序

1、排序的方法分类

插入排序:直接插入排序  和 希尔排序

交换类排序:冒泡排序  和   快速排序

选择类排序: 简单选择类排序 和 堆排序(效率非常高,处理过程复杂)

归并排序

基数排序

直接插入排序

23 30 29  17

第一步:23和30比较,位置不变。

第二步:29和30比较,29和23比较,发现29大于23小于30,所以插入中间

23 29 30 17

第三步:17和30比较,17和29比较,17和23比较,发现17小于23

17 23 29 30

希尔排序(shell排序)

给一组10位数

第一步:d1 = n/2 = 5 ,每5个一组,从第一个数和第六个数比较,第二个数和第七个数比较...依次类推,小的排到前面。

第二步:d2 = d1/2 = 3(取奇数),每3个一组,从第一个数和第六个数比较,第二个数和第七个数比较...依次类推,小的排到前面。

第三步;d3 = d2/2 = 1(取奇数),直接插入排序最后得到结果。

这样效率会高很多。

直接选择排序

23 30 29 17

第一步:选择最小的17 放在最前面 ,所以 是17 23 30 29

第二步:在剩下里在选择最小的23,不动

第三步:在剩下里再选择最小的29,所以17 23 29 30

堆排序(排序算法最复杂的算法之一)

 

由图k1 = 10,k2=20,k3=13,k4=40,k5=50,k6=15,k7=16,k8=50,k9=45,k10=80

满足k1 <=k2 (10<20) 且 k1<k3 (10<13)

所以这时候就是小顶堆, 根永远比左孩子节点和右孩子节点小。

大顶堆则就是根永远比左孩子节点和右孩子节点大。

堆要先构建:

第一步:用给的数构建一个完全二叉树

第二步:每次用最下面的非叶子节点与叶子结点比较,交换,依次往上比较。

堆排序使用非常广泛,效率高,特别是数值非常多的时候,而要求求前几名(前10名或者20名)的时候,这种场景非常好。

冒泡排序

通过相邻的元素之间比较和交换,将较小或者较大的元素逐渐从底部移动到顶部。

快速排序

采用的是分治法,基本思想把一个问题分成若干规模更小的相似子问题。

选择一个基准,每次与这个数比较,小于这个基准的在左边,大于的在右边,全部比对完后,再对两边的数做排序

归并排序

将两个或两个以上的有序子表合并成一个新的有序表。当两个有序表继续合并,这时候叫做二路合并。

32 13 98 12 22 29 30 28

第一步:[13 23][12 98][22 29][28 30]

第二步:[12 13 23 98][22 28 29 30]

第三步:[12 13 22 23 28 29 30 98 ]

基数排序

第一步;按个位排序。

第二步:按十位排序。

第三步:按百位排序。

 

稳定的排序包含:直接插入、冒泡排序、归并排序、基数排序。

归并排序空间复杂度是O(n),其他基本都是O(1)。

堆排序效果比较好,因为涉及到树,往往就是O(nlog2n),归并和快速排序也类似与二分,所以效率也不低。


文章转载自:
http://haliotis.rhmk.cn
http://ganglionectomy.rhmk.cn
http://clingy.rhmk.cn
http://antiquated.rhmk.cn
http://pedunculate.rhmk.cn
http://newsagent.rhmk.cn
http://empocket.rhmk.cn
http://pripet.rhmk.cn
http://hydrogasifier.rhmk.cn
http://gaycat.rhmk.cn
http://endear.rhmk.cn
http://crinkleroot.rhmk.cn
http://overset.rhmk.cn
http://mount.rhmk.cn
http://livingly.rhmk.cn
http://choragus.rhmk.cn
http://spousal.rhmk.cn
http://contrariously.rhmk.cn
http://continentalism.rhmk.cn
http://mawl.rhmk.cn
http://waterage.rhmk.cn
http://heidelberg.rhmk.cn
http://requirement.rhmk.cn
http://pyic.rhmk.cn
http://tonsure.rhmk.cn
http://phosphide.rhmk.cn
http://asclepiad.rhmk.cn
http://coign.rhmk.cn
http://micropublishing.rhmk.cn
http://nite.rhmk.cn
http://colosseum.rhmk.cn
http://herb.rhmk.cn
http://legitimism.rhmk.cn
http://mountebank.rhmk.cn
http://belgique.rhmk.cn
http://euroky.rhmk.cn
http://commination.rhmk.cn
http://submontane.rhmk.cn
http://treason.rhmk.cn
http://precancel.rhmk.cn
http://fanfaronade.rhmk.cn
http://manstealing.rhmk.cn
http://dissertation.rhmk.cn
http://renavigation.rhmk.cn
http://shadowless.rhmk.cn
http://exactitude.rhmk.cn
http://psychohistorical.rhmk.cn
http://alpestrine.rhmk.cn
http://anglepod.rhmk.cn
http://passport.rhmk.cn
http://raki.rhmk.cn
http://scatter.rhmk.cn
http://panterer.rhmk.cn
http://weltschmerz.rhmk.cn
http://bacteriologist.rhmk.cn
http://colloid.rhmk.cn
http://demotics.rhmk.cn
http://snailery.rhmk.cn
http://bacciform.rhmk.cn
http://kami.rhmk.cn
http://aries.rhmk.cn
http://limnology.rhmk.cn
http://maid.rhmk.cn
http://hobbledehoy.rhmk.cn
http://canicule.rhmk.cn
http://silicic.rhmk.cn
http://hipshot.rhmk.cn
http://numbers.rhmk.cn
http://uncompensated.rhmk.cn
http://unharmonious.rhmk.cn
http://allelopathy.rhmk.cn
http://sporades.rhmk.cn
http://undershrub.rhmk.cn
http://anelectric.rhmk.cn
http://natty.rhmk.cn
http://ephebe.rhmk.cn
http://conk.rhmk.cn
http://till.rhmk.cn
http://thanatopsis.rhmk.cn
http://malapportionment.rhmk.cn
http://carnie.rhmk.cn
http://salpingian.rhmk.cn
http://loan.rhmk.cn
http://bilberry.rhmk.cn
http://petalite.rhmk.cn
http://marduk.rhmk.cn
http://theroid.rhmk.cn
http://jughead.rhmk.cn
http://spandy.rhmk.cn
http://appellee.rhmk.cn
http://zygocactus.rhmk.cn
http://confraternity.rhmk.cn
http://coseismal.rhmk.cn
http://asroc.rhmk.cn
http://strainmeter.rhmk.cn
http://ambages.rhmk.cn
http://unmediated.rhmk.cn
http://morwong.rhmk.cn
http://avertable.rhmk.cn
http://vandalism.rhmk.cn
http://www.15wanjia.com/news/78531.html

相关文章:

  • 网站已备案下一步怎么做优化大师有必要花钱吗
  • 网站注销申请表推广获客
  • 如何建立公司网址百度的搜索引擎优化
  • 网站开发技术论文国内重大新闻
  • html中秋节网页制作代码企业网站seo哪里好
  • wordpress删除数据库数据表seo优化技术教程
  • 音乐网站怎么做精准关键词企业seo网站营销推广
  • 企业网站建设cms站重庆seo俱乐部联系方式
  • 厦门企业自助建站系统软文发布推广平台
  • 手机怎么做销售网站关键词优化价格
  • 嘉兴哪里做网站seo兼职平台
  • 第一次做网站文案短句干净治愈
  • phpcms v9 网站建设入门竞价软件哪个好
  • 二炮手东莞百度搜索优化
  • 网站功能价格表百度pc网页版
  • 佛山购物网站建设优化网站排名
  • 买模板做的网站表单数据在哪里看百度广告收费表
  • 揭阳做网站线上营销渠道主要有哪些
  • 天津疫情防控措施北京网站优化怎么样
  • 湛江免费做网站域名查询ip爱站网
  • 网站怎么做分享链接地址第三波疫情将全面大爆发
  • 网站内页怎么做301定向广州seo关键字推广
  • 建设企业网站模板商务网站如何推广
  • 网络推广网站培训班百度的主页
  • 软件开发有用吗seo查询系统源码
  • 网络安全防护软件seo外推
  • 建模e-r跟做网站有什么关系产品推广方法
  • 南通做公司网站湖南长沙最新疫情
  • 深圳做网站比较好网站推广宣传语
  • html css网站模板网站推广途径和推广要点有哪些?